MCUs 1.0 için Qt sürümü, mikrodenetleyiciler için Qt5 sürümü

Qt Projesi опубликовал ilk kararlı sürüm MCU'lar 1.0 için Qt, mikrodenetleyiciler ve düşük güçlü cihazlar için Qt 5 çerçevesinin sürümleri. Paket, çeşitli tüketici elektroniği, giyilebilir cihazlar, endüstriyel ekipmanlar ve akıllı ev sistemleri için akıllı telefon arayüzleri tarzında kullanıcıyla etkileşime giren grafik uygulamalar oluşturmanıza olanak tanır.

Geliştirme, masaüstü sistemler için tam teşekküllü GUI'ler oluşturmak için kullanılan tanıdık API ve standart geliştirici araçları kullanılarak gerçekleştirilir. Mikrodenetleyicilere yönelik arayüz yalnızca C++ API kullanılarak değil aynı zamanda küçük ekranlar için yeniden tasarlanan Qt Quick Controls widget'ları ile QML kullanılarak oluşturulmuştur.

Yüksek performans elde etmek için, QML komut dosyaları C++ koduna çevrilir ve oluşturma, az miktarda RAM ve işlemci kaynağı koşullarında grafik arayüzler oluşturmak için optimize edilmiş ayrı bir grafik motoru olan Qt Quick Ultralite (QUL) kullanılarak gerçekleştirilir.
Motor, ARM Cortex-M mikro denetleyicileri düşünülerek tasarlanmıştır ve NXP i.MX RT2 yongalarında PxP, STM1050F32i yongalarında Chrom-Art ve Renesas RH769 yongalarında RGL gibi 850D grafik hızlandırıcılarını destekler.


Kaynak: opennet.ru

Yorum ekle